Teltonika-RUT951-LTE dual Sim (Modulo MEDIATEK)

Codice: ART-172297 EAN: - MPN: RUT951000000

RUT951 ha preso le migliori caratteristiche da uno dei più popolari router cellulari Teltonika Networks - RUT950.

Questo dispositivo dispone di connettività cellulare dual SIM 4G combinata con Wi-Fi e 4 interfacce Ethernet per soddisfare le esigenze delle più svariate soluzioni IoT.

Il failover WAN automatico su una connessione di backup disponibile assicura la continuità della rete ed elimina i tempi morti.

Alimentato da RutOS, offre opzioni di personalizzazione per uso professionale e funzioni di automazione e sicurezza di alto livello per la vostra soluzione.

    MOBILE

    Mobile module: 4G (LTE) – Cat 4 up to 150 Mbps, 3G – Up to 42 Mbps, 2G – Up to 236.8 kbps

    SIM switch: 2 SIM cards, auto-switch cases: weak signal, data limit, SMS limit, roaming, no network, network denied, data connection fail, SIM idle protection

    Status: Signal strength (RSSI), SINR, RSRP, RSRQ, EC/IO, RSCP, Bytes sent/received, connected band, IMSI,

     

    ICCID

    SMS: SMS status, SMS configuration, send/read SMS via HTTP POST/GET, EMAIL to SMS, SMS to EMAIL, SMS to HTTP, SMS to SMS, scheduled SMS, SMS autoreply, SMPP

    Black/White list: Operator black/white list

    Band management: Band lock, Used band status display

    APN: Auto APN

    Bridge: Direct connection (bridge) between mobile ISP and device on LAN

    Passthrough: Router assigns its mobile WAN IP address to another device on LAN

    Multiple PDN (optional): Possibility to use different PDNs for multiple network access and services (not available in standard FW)

     

    WIRELESS

    Wireless mode: IEEE 802.11b/g/n, Access Point (AP), Station (STA)

    WiFi security: WPA2-Enterprise - PEAP, WPA2-PSK, WEP, WPA-EAP, WPA-PSK; AES-CCMP, TKIP, Auto Cipher modes, client separation

    SSID: SSID stealth mode and access control based on MAC address

    WiFi users: Up to 100 simultaneous connections

    Wireless Hotspot: Captive portal (Hotspot), internal/external Radius server, built in customizable landing page

     

    ETHERNET

    WAN: 1 x WAN port (can be configured to LAN) 10/100 Mbps, compliance IEEE 802.3, IEEE 802.3u standards, supports auto MDI/MDIX

    LAN: 3 x LAN ports, 10/100 Mbps, compliance IEEE 802.3, IEEE 802.3u standards, supports auto MDI/MDIX

     

    NETWORK

    Routing: Static routing, Dynamic routing (BGP, OSPF v2, RIP v1/v2, NHRP)

    Network protocols: TCP, UDP, IPv4, IPv6, ICMP, NTP, DNS, HTTP, HTTPS, FTP, SMTP, SSL v3, TLS, ARP, VRRP, PPP, PPPoE, UPNP, SSH, DHCP, Telnet, SMPP, SMNP, MQTT, Wake On Lan (WOL)

    VoIP passthrough support: H.323 and SIP-alg protocol NAT helpers, allowing proper routing of VoIP packets

    Connection monitoring Ping Reboot, Wget Reboot, Periodic Reboot, LCP and ICMP for link inspection

    Firewall: Port forward, traffic rules, custom rules

    DHCP: Static and dynamic IP allocation, DHCP Relay, Relayd

    QoS / Smart Queue Management (SQM): Traffic priority queuing by source/destination, service, protocol or port, WMM, 802.11e

    DDNS: Supported >25 service providers, others can be configured manually

    Network backup: VRRP, Mobile, Wired and WiFi WAN options, each of which can be used as backup, using automatic Failover

    Load balancing: Balance your internet traffic over multiple WAN connections

    SSHFS (optional): Possibility to mount remote file system via SSH protocol (not available in standard FW)

     

    SECURITY

    Authentication: Pre-shared key, digital certificates, X.509 certificates

    Firewall : Pre-configured firewall rules can be enabled via web-ui, unlimited firewall configuration via CLI; DMZ; NAT; NAT-T

    Attack prevention: DDOS prevention (SYN flood protection, SSH attack prevention, HTTP/HTTPS attack prevention), port scan prevention ( SYN-FIN, SYN-RST, X-mas, NULL flags, FIN scan attacks)

    VLAN: Port and tag based VLAN separation

    Mobile quota control: Set up custom data limits for both SIM cards

    WEB filter: Blacklist for blocking out unwanted websites, whitelist for specifying allowed sites only

    Access control: Flexible access control of TCP, UDP, ICMP packets, MAC address filter

    Secure Boot: Cryptographic integrity check of the each system boot process (available on device with special order code RUT950U072C0).

     

    VPN

    OpenVPN: Multiple clients and server can be running simultaneously, 12 encryption methods

    OpenVPN Encryption: DES-CBC, RC2-CBC, DES-EDE-CBC, DES-EDE3-CBC, DESX-CBC, BF-CBC, RC2-40-CBC, CAST5-CBC, RC2-64-CBC, AES-128-CBC, AES-192-CBC, AES-256-CBC

    IPsec: IKEv1, IKEv2, supports up to 4 x VPN IPsec tunnels (instances), with 5 encryption methods (DES, 3DES, AES128, AES192, AES256)

    GRE: GRE tunnel

    PPTP, L2TP: Client/Server services can run simultaneously

    Stunnel: Proxy designed to add TLS encryption functionality to existing clients and servers without any changes in the programs' code

    DMVPN : Method of building scalable IPsec VPNs

    SSTP: SSTP client instance support

    ZeroTier: ZeroTier VPN

    WireGuard: WireGuard VPN client and server support

     

    MODBUS TCP SLAVE

    ID range: Respond to one ID in range [1;255] or any

    Allow Remote Access: Allow access through WAN

    Custom registers: MODBUS TCP custom register block requests, which read/write to a file inside the router, and can be used to extend MODBUS TCP Slave functionality

     

    MODBUS TCP MASTER

    Supported functions: 01, 02, 03, 04, 05, 06, 15, 16

    Supported data formats: 8 bit: INT, UINT; 16 bit: INT, UINT (MSB or LSB first); 32 bit: float, INT, UINT (ABCD (big-endian), DCBA (little-endian), CDAB, BADC)

     

    MODBUS DATA TO SERVER

    Protocol: HTTP(S), MQTT, Azure MQTT

     

    MQTT GATEWAY

    MQTT gateway: Allows sending commands and receiving data from MODBUS Master through MQTT broker

     

    DNP3

    Supported modes: TCP Master, DNP3 Outstation

     

    MONITORING & MANAGEMENT

    WEB UI: HTTP/HTTPS, status, configuration, FW update, CLI, troubleshoot, event log, system log, kernel log

    FOTA: Firmware update from server, automatic notification

    SSH: SSH (v1, v2)

    SMS: SMS status, SMS configuration, send/read SMS via HTTP POST/GET

    Call: Reboot, Status, WiFi on/off, Mobile data on/off, Output on/off

    TR-069: OpenACS, EasyCwmp, ACSLite, tGem, LibreACS, GenieACS, FreeACS, LibCWMP, Friendly tech, AVSystem

    MQTT: MQTT Broker, MQTT publisher

    SNMP: SNMP (v1, v2, v3), SNMP trap

    JSON-RPC: Management API over HTTP/HTTPS

    MODBUS: MODBUS TCP status/control

    RMS: Teltonika Remote Management System (RMS)

     

    IoT PLATFORMS

    Cloud of Things: Allows monitoring of: Device data, Mobile data, Network info, Availability

    ThingWorx: Allows monitoring of: WAN Type, WAN IP Mobile Operator Name, Mobile Signal Strength, Mobile Network Type

    Cumulocity: Allows monitoring of: Device Model, Revision and Serial Number, Mobile Cell ID, ICCID, IMEI, Connection Type, Operator, Signal Strength, WAN Type and IP

    Azure IoT Hub: Can send device IP, Number of bytes send/received/ 3G connection state, Network link state, IMEI, ICCID, Model, Manufacturer, Serial, Revision, IMSI, Sim State, PIN state, GSM signal, WCDMA RSCP: WCDMA EC/IO, LTE RSRP, LTE SINR, LTE RSRQ, CELL ID, Operator, Operator number, Connection type, Temperature, PIN count to Azure IoT Hub server

     

    SYSTEM CHARACTERISTICS

    CPU: Mediatek MIPS 24Kc 580 MHz

    RAM: 128 MB, DDR2

    FLASH storage: 16 MB, SPI Flash

     

    FIRMWARE / CONFIGURATION

    WEB UI: Update FW from file, check FW on server, configuration profiles, configuration backup, restore point

    FOTA: Update FW/configuration from server

    RMS: Update FW/configuration for multiple devices

    Keep settings: Update FW without losing current configuration

     

    FIRMWARE CUSTOMIZATION

    Operating system: RutOS (OpenWrt based Linux OS)

    Supported languages: Busybox shell, Lua, C, C++

    Development tools: SDK package with build environment provided

     

    INPUT/OUTPUT

    Input: 1 x Digital input, 0 - 6 V detected as logic low, 8 - 30 V detected as logic high

    Output: 1 x Digital open collector output, max output 30 V, 300 mA

    Events: SMS, EMAIL, RMS

     

    POWER

    Connector: 4 pin industrial DC power socket

    Input voltage range: 9 – 30 VDC, reverse polarity protection; surge protection >31VDC 10us max

    PoE (passive): Passive PoE over spare pairs. Possibility to power up through LAN port, not compatible with IEEE802.3af, 802.3at and 802.3bt standards

    Power consumption: < 2 W idle, < 7 W Max

     

    PHYSICAL INTERFACES (PORTS, LEDS, ANTENNAS, BUTTONS, SIM)

    Ethernet: 4 x RJ45 ports, 10/100 Mbps

    I/O’s: 1 x Digital Input, 1 x Digital Output on 4 pin power connector (available from HW revision 1600)

    Status LEDs: 1 x bi-color connection status LED, 5 x connection strength LEDs, 4 x LAN status LEDs, 1 x Power LED

    SIM: 2 x SIM slots (Mini SIM - 2FF), 1.8 V/3 V, external SIM holders, eSIM (Optional)

    Power: 1 x 4 pin power connector

    Antennas: 2 x SMA for LTE, 2 x RP-SMA for WiFi antenna connectors

    Reset: Reboot/User default reset/Factory reset button

     

    PHYSICAL SPECIFICATION

    Casing material: Aluminium housing, plastic panels

    Dimensions (W x H x D): 110 x 50 x 100 mm

    Weight: 287 g

    Mounting options: DIN rail (can be mounted on two sides), flat surface placement

     

    OPERATING ENVIRONMENT

    Operating temperature: -40 °C to 75 °C

    Operating humidity: 10% to 90% non-condensing

    Ingress Protection Rating: IP30

     

    REGULATORY & TYPE APPROVALS

    Regulatory: CE/RED, UKCA, CB

     

    EMI IMMUNITY

    Standards: EN 301 489-1 V2.2.3, EN 301 489-17 V3.2.4, Final draft EN 301 489-52 V1.2.0, EN 55032:2015+A1:2020, EN 55035:2017+A11:2020, EN 61000-3-3:2013+A1:2019, EN IEC 61000-3-2:2019

    ESD: EN 61000-4-2:2009

    Radiated Immunity: EN 61000-4-3:2020

    EFT : EN 61000-4-4:2012

    Surge Immunity (AC Mains Power Port): EN 61000-4-5:2014+A1:2017

    CS : EN 61000-4-6:2014

    DIP: EN IEC 61000-4-11:2020

     

    RF

    Standards: EN 300 328 V2.2.2, EN 301 908-1 V13.1.1, EN 301 908-2 V13.1.1, EN 301 908-13 V13.1.1

     

    SAFETY

    Standards : EN IEC 62311:2020 IEC 62368-1:2018 EN IEC 62368-1:2020+A11:2020
